ShapeRange.ZOrderPosition Property


Returns the position of the specified shape in the z-order. Read-only Integer.

 property int ZOrderPosition { int get(); };
public int ZOrderPosition { get; }
Public ReadOnly Property ZOrderPosition As Integer

Property Value



To set the shape's position in the z-order, use the ZOrder(MsoZOrderCmd) method.

A shape's position in the z-order corresponds to the shape's index number in the Shapes collection. For example, if there are four shapes on myDocument, the expression myDocument.Shapes(1) returns the shape at the back of the z-order, and the expression myDocument.Shapes(4) returns the shape at the front of the z-order.

Whenever you add a new shape to a collection, it’s added to the front of the z-order by default.

Applies to